AN OLD BABYLONIAN AMETHYST CYLINDER SEAL
CIRCA 1900-1600 B.C.
Showing a standing king holding a mace, facing a Lamma goddess wearing horned headdress and flounced robe and with both hands raised, a three line cuneiform inscription reads: "Ubar-Baba, son of Passalum, servant of (the god) Nin-Shubur"
¾ in. (2 cm.) high
